Would it be possible to get dnsmasq repackaged with a recent version 
that addresses the recently-publicised cache poisoning vulnerabilities?

The vulnerabilities have been discussed in many places, such as here:

http://www.kb.cert.org/vuls/id/800113


It looks like this was addressed in dnsmasq in version 2.43:

http://lists.thekelleys.org.uk/pipermail/dnsmasq-discuss/2008q3/002183.html
